Taxonomy Code 171R00000X
Display Name Interpreter
Taxonomy Group Other Service Providers
Taxonomy Classification Interpreter
Definition An Interpreter is a person who translates oral communication between two or more people. This includes translating from one language to another or interpreting sign language. An interpreter is necessary for medical care when the patient does not speak the language of the health care provider or when the patient has a disability involving spoken language.
Effective Date September 30, 2009
